Comprehending high-frequency hearing loss
Females and young individuals frequently have voices that are higher in frequency, and this can impact how clearly they are able to communicate for individuals who have difficulty hearing high frequencies. It’s the most prevalent form of hearing impairment.
Someone might say they can hear soft sounds, but can’t figure out why hearing their children or grandchildren is difficult. Women have 165 to 255 Hz, whereas men have 85 to 180 Hz.
High-frequency hearing loss can make it difficult to hear consonants in speech, including t, th, ch, soft c, s, sh, f, and k, which cause speech to sound muddled.
Here are a few other sounds that might be difficult to detect or hear clearly.
- Birds chirping
- Alarms
- Whistling
- High-pitched musical instruments like a flute
What causes high-frequency hearing loss?
This problem is often part of age-related hearing loss. In addition, the tiny hair-like sensory cells in the inner ear can become damaged, and this makes it more difficult to hear high-pitched sounds.
If you frequented loud concerts and had excessive noise exposure from work or the environment, it can be a factor. Other factors that increase risk include heredity, specific drugs including aspirin, chemotherapy medications, and antibiotics. Heart disease is related as well.
High-frequency hearing loss in children could impede the development of their speech and language skills. For older people, it can include the risk of dementia, depression, and injury, causing falls.
Treatments for high-frequency hearing loss
There is no cure for high-frequency hearing loss, but acquiring hearing aids helps amplify high-pitched sounds, making them clearer and crisper. A hearing specialist can set your hearing aids at the right setting for you.
An enhanced experience can be achieved in a business meeting, making phone calls, dining, or engaging in conversations with your grandchild.
